The proportional relationship between the weight and total cost of a bag of oranges is t = 2.4w.

<h3>What is a proportional relationship?</h3>

It is defined as the relationship between two variables when the first variable increases, the second variable also increases according to the constant factor.

Let the weight be w and the total cost is t

t ∝ w

t = kw

Here k is the constant.

Plug w = 4.3 and t = $10.32

10.32 = 4.3k

k = 10.32/4.3 = 2.4

t = 2.4w

Thus, the proportional relationship between the weight and total cost of a bag of oranges is t = 2.4w.

*Find the measure of an interior angle of a regular polygon with 15 sides. Round to the nearest tenth if necessary.*
Naya [18.7K]

Step-by-step explanation:

Finding a regular polygon with <em>x </em>amount of sides, you use the equation (x-2) to find the amount of triangles. Replace <em>x </em>with 15 and you will get 13. Each triangle has angles that add to 180^{o}, so you would do 180 * 13 to find the total of all of the interior angles, = 2340. Then, divide 2340 by 15, and you will get 156!
